Square, tight binding, light shelfwear to exterior. Pages clean & bright, no evidence of reading wear. Essays in honor of Serbian novelist Borislav Pekic. Contributors: Milan Radulovic (Aesthetic and autopoetic contemplation of Borislav Pekic), Jovan Delic ((Auto)poetical leve in Borislav Pekic's "New Jerusalem"), Novo Vukovic (Atlantis in the context of Pekic's mythological semantics), Jasmina Lukic (Parallelisms and mise en abyme in the novel "Golden Fleece"), Petar Pijanovic (One example of intertextuality in Pekic's "Golden Fleece"), Mihajlo Pantic (Middle-class novel of Borislav Pekic), Predrag Palavestra (Were the Pekic's "Builders" eaten by rust?), Vladeta Jankovic (Plans and Preparations fo rthe unwritten novel "Silver Hand"), Milena Markovic (Bibliography of Borislav Pekic). 9.5" (24 cm) tall; 223 pages.

Square, tight binding, light shelfwear to exterior. Pages clean & bright, no evidence of reading wear. Essays in honor of poet Ivan V. Lalic (1931-1996), whose symbolist poetry evoked Byzantine and other ancient themes. Contents: Jovan Delic (Dialogical Nature of the Poetry and Poetics), Svetlana Seatovic-Dimitrijevic (The Development of the Inter-Textual in the Poetic Works of Ivan V. Lalic), Vladeta Jerotic (Love Messages or the Byzantium of Ivan V. Lalic), Bogdan A. Popovic (Critiques and Essayistic Writings of Ivan V. Lalic), Jelena Novakovic (Ivan V. Lalic et la poesie francaise), Aleksandar Stefanovic (On Reception of Lalic's Poetry in Italy), Svetlana Velmar-Jankovic (The First Poem from the First Canon by Ivan V. Lalic), Ljubomir Simovic (Lalic's Philosophical Journeys to Holland), Pavle Zoric (The Beauty and Faith of Byzantium), Dragan Hamovic (Metaphor in the Core of all Metaphore: Two Sonnets about the Skull by Ivan V. Lalic), Tihomir Brajovic (On Radiance of Love and Its Reflection among the Dead and the Living - Poetic Context in the Requiem for Mother by Ivan V. Lalic), Persida Lazarevic Di Giacomo (Historic and Cultural Sub-text of the Poem Acqua Alta), Predrag Palavestra (The Space and the Sound in The Roman Quartet). 9.5" (24 cm) tall; 136 pages.
